Output d3d8f2c3ca564135f62771beb3b5a7efbdcf57dc22da2dbc4ccd46d2e08e37f5:0

value
621064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0443a3c9a0674409e05be8c331308c34f5ffb05a OP_EQUAL
address
325Zf1KwMZKQaDSDpmQFdZe4kG2weF1efJ
transaction
d3d8f2c3ca564135f62771beb3b5a7efbdcf57dc22da2dbc4ccd46d2e08e37f5
spent
true